image
Communication Services - Internet Content & Information - NASDAQ - DE
$ 2.55
-4.85 %
$ 180 M
Market Cap
-7.08
P/E
TRVG - CHANGE IN WORKING CAPITAL

Change in Working Capital TRVG - trivago N.V.

image
-15.9 M
LAST VALUE
-23.95%
2 YEAR CAGR
3.84%
5 YEAR CAGR
0.00%
10 YEAR CAGR